How long do 2022 Honda Accord brake pads last?

Original brake pads on a 2022 Honda Accord commonly last between 30,000 and 70,000 miles depending on driving style and conditions.

Stop‑and‑go Atlanta traffic and frequent downhill braking accelerate wear compared with steady highway use. Nalley Honda inspects pad thickness during scheduled maintenance and will flag accelerated wear during service visits.

  • Highway driving extends pad life toward the upper range.
  • City traffic, deliveries, or towing shorten pad life toward the lower range.
  • Regular inspections catch uneven wear early and protect rotors.
What are the signs of bad brakes on a 2022 Honda Accord?

Common signs include persistent squealing from wear indicators, a grinding noise, a pulsating brake pedal, or longer-than-normal stopping distances.

If you notice warning lights, unusual pedal feel, or vibration when braking in your 2022 Honda Accord, bring the vehicle to Nalley Honda for a measured inspection and road test. Early diagnosis prevents rotor damage and safety risks.

  • Squeal from wear indicators at low speeds.
  • Grinding indicates metal‑on‑metal contact—inspect immediately.
  • Pulsation usually means warped rotors or uneven pad deposits.

Should I replace brake pads and rotors at the same time on my 2022 Honda Accord?

Replace pads only if rotors meet minimum thickness and surface specs; replace both when rotor thickness is below spec or surface damage is present.

Technicians measure rotor thickness and compare to the vehicle’s minimum spec to decide. Nalley Honda records those measurements and recommends the most cost‑effective, safe option for your 2022 Honda Accord.

  • Pads-only if rotors are within spec and surface is good.
  • Replace rotors if thickness or runout is out of tolerance.
  • Resurfacing may be an option when within service limits, but replacement is preferred if corrosion or cracks exist.

What's Included in a 2022 Honda Accord Brake Service

A full brake service for the 2022 Honda Accord follows a step sequence: visual inspection of calipers and lines, precise pad thickness measurement, rotor thickness and runout checks, replacement of pads and hardware when specified, cleaning and lubrication of caliper slides, brake fluid level and condition check, and a road test to verify feel and stopping performance.
